云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

選擇適合的PHP開發(fā)工具取決于您的個(gè)人偏好、項(xiàng)目需求以及團(tuán)隊(duì)的技能水平。以下是一些流行的PHP開發(fā)工具,以及它們的特性和適用場(chǎng)景:
1. **PhpStorm** - 由JetBrains開發(fā),PhpStorm 是一個(gè)功能強(qiáng)大的集成開發(fā)環(huán)境(IDE),專為PHP開發(fā)設(shè)計(jì)。它提供了智能代碼完成、即時(shí)錯(cuò)誤檢測(cè)、調(diào)試、單元測(cè)試、代碼重構(gòu)和版本控制集成等功能。PhpStorm 對(duì)于大型項(xiàng)目和團(tuán)隊(duì)合作來(lái)說(shuō)非常適合。
2. **Visual Studio Code** - 微軟的VS Code是一個(gè)輕量級(jí)的編輯器,它可以通過(guò)擴(kuò)展支持PHP開發(fā)。它以其快速的性能、豐富的插件生態(tài)系統(tǒng)和自定義配置選項(xiàng)而聞名。對(duì)于那些喜歡簡(jiǎn)潔界面和高度可定制性的人來(lái)說(shuō),VS Code是一個(gè)不錯(cuò)的選擇。
3. **Sublime Text** - Sublime Text是一個(gè)流行的文本編輯器,它也支持PHP開發(fā)。它以其快速的響應(yīng)速度和強(qiáng)大的插件系統(tǒng)而受到開發(fā)者的喜愛。雖然它不是專門的PHP IDE,但通過(guò)安裝相關(guān)的插件,可以提供良好的PHP開發(fā)體驗(yàn)。
4. **Atom** - 由GitHub開發(fā),Atom是一個(gè)開源的編輯器,它也支持PHP開發(fā)。它具有高度可定制性和豐富的插件,可以滿足不同開發(fā)者的需求。Atom適合那些喜歡開放源代碼和社區(qū)驅(qū)動(dòng)開發(fā)工具的開發(fā)者。
5. **NetBeans** - NetBeans是一個(gè)免費(fèi)的IDE,它支持多種編程語(yǔ)言,包括PHP。它提供了代碼完成、調(diào)試、重構(gòu)和集成開發(fā)環(huán)境所需的各種工具。NetBeans對(duì)于初學(xué)者和需要強(qiáng)大IDE功能的人來(lái)說(shuō)是一個(gè)很好的選擇。
6. **Eclipse + PHP Development Tools (PDT)** - Eclipse是一個(gè)流行的IDE,通過(guò)安裝PHP Development Tools(PDT)插件,它可以支持PHP開發(fā)。Eclipse + PDT提供了強(qiáng)大的調(diào)試、代碼分析、重構(gòu)和版本控制集成等功能。
7. **IntelliJ IDEA** - 由JetBrains開發(fā),IntelliJ IDEA 是一個(gè)功能強(qiáng)大的IDE,它提供了智能代碼完成、調(diào)試、測(cè)試和版本控制集成等功能。雖然它不是專門為PHP設(shè)計(jì)的,但通過(guò)安裝相應(yīng)的插件,它可以成為一個(gè)高效的PHP開發(fā)環(huán)境。
選擇工具時(shí),您應(yīng)該考慮以下因素:
- **集成程度**:工具是否提供了您需要的所有功能,還是需要通過(guò)插件來(lái)擴(kuò)展。
- **性能**:工具在處理大型項(xiàng)目時(shí)的性能如何。
- **用戶界面**:界面是否直觀,是否符合您的個(gè)人喜好。
- **價(jià)格**:工具是否免費(fèi),或者是否有免費(fèi)試用版。
- **社區(qū)支持**:工具是否有活躍的社區(qū),可以提供幫助和資源。
最終,選擇哪個(gè)工具取決于您的個(gè)人喜好和項(xiàng)目需求。建議您嘗試幾個(gè)不同的工具,以找到最適合您和您的團(tuán)隊(duì)的。